India, Jan. 25 -- A new rocket launcher system 'Suryastra', and a recently raised Bhairav light commando battalion will be among several new additions to the ceremonial parade on New Delhi's Kartavya Path, as the nation is all set to celebrate its 77th Republic Day tomorrow.

Defence assets, including BrahMos, Akash missile system, Medium Range Surface-to-Air Missile (MRSAM) systems, Advanced Towed Artillery Gun System (ATAGS), Dhanush artillery gun, Shaktiban and a static display of some drones, would also be displayed at the parade, which will be led by General Officer Commanding, Delhi Area, Lt Gen Bhavnish Kumar.
